About Peach County, Georgia

Peach County, Georgia has a total population of 28,560, making it the 1,521st most populous county in the United States. The median age in Peach County is 38.5 years, which is 1.0% below the national median of 38.9 years.

The median household income in Peach County is $71,293, which ranks #1,105 of 3,222 counties nationwide. This is 5.1% below the national median of $75,149. The poverty rate is 17.3%, higher than the national rate of 12.6%. The unemployment rate stands at 6.6%.

The median home value in Peach County is $207,800, 26.3% below the national median. Renters in Peach County pay a median gross rent of $940 per month. The homeownership rate is 69.6%, compared to the national rate of 64.4%.

In Peach County, 22.8%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her, 32.4% below the national average of 33.7%. Health insurance coverage stands at 87.9% of the population. The average commute time for workers is 26.4 min.

Peach County is a diverse community. The largest racial or ethnic group is White (non-Hispanic) at 42.9% of the population, followed by Black (non-Hispanic) (41.4%) and Hispanic or Latino (9.4%).

All data for Peach County, Georgia comes from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ates. These figures are estimates based on survey sampling and are subject to margin of error. For the most detailed and up-to-date data, visit the Census Bureau's official data portal.
